Transaction ec3d4cfdc68340e7a1aa9a9bc176ce969c41d28d22427b4742907a05bc25f386
1 Input
1 Output
-
ec3d4cfdc68340e7a1aa9a9bc176ce969c41d28d22427b4742907a05bc25f386:0
- value
- 28109763
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b771030daf367da6f10f5830c574cbfb8a6256ad O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Hix3K4PVtMaw9w8rFY53yz4pbuyQD2SAP